#5424c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5424c9 is composed of 32.9% red, 14.1%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 82.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 257.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.6% and a lightness of 46.5%. #5424c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#a848ff with #000093.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#5424c9 color description : Strong violet.
#5424c9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5424c9 has RGB values of R:84, G:36, B:201 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 5514441.
